RS-232, ou Recommended Standard 232, é um padrão para comunicação serial entre dispositivos. É comumente usado para conectar periféricos de computador, como modems, impressoras e mouses, a um computador ou outros dispositivos.
RS-232, também conhecido como Recommended Standard 232, é um protocolo padrão para comunicação entre dispositivos por meio de uma conexão serial ponto a ponto. Ele define as características elétricas e funcionais da comunicação, incluindo os níveis de tensão e o tempo dos sinais para a transmissão de dados. O padrão RS-232 foi introduzido pela primeira vez em 1960 pela Electronic Industries Association (EIA) para facilitar a troca de dados entre diferentes dispositivos.
RS-232 utiliza um método de transmissão serial, onde os dados são enviados um bit de cada vez por um único fio. Ele define os níveis de tensão e o tempo dos sinais para a intercâmbio de dados binários seriais. Este padrão especifica os sinais, conectores e protocolos para transmissão de dados, permitindo que dispositivos se comuniquem entre si.
A comunicação RS-232 tipicamente envolve dois dispositivos: um equipamento terminal de dados (DTE) e um equipamento de comunicação de dados (DCE). O DTE é o dispositivo que inicia a comunicação, como um computador, enquanto o DCE é o dispositivo que responde à comunicação, como um modem ou impressora.
Níveis de Tensão: RS-232 usa um sistema de tensão bipolar com uma faixa entre +3V e -3V. Uma tensão positiva representa um logic 0, enquanto uma tensão negativa indica um logic 1.
Tipos de Sinal: RS-232 define várias linhas de sinal, incluindo:
Transmit Data (TXD) e Receive Data (RXD): Estas linhas carregam os dados reais que estão sendo transmitidos entre dispositivos.
Request to Send (RTS) e Clear to Send (CTS): Estas linhas são usadas para controle de fluxo de hardware, permitindo que os dispositivos sinalizem quando estão prontos para transmitir ou receber dados.
Data Terminal Ready (DTR) e Data Set Ready (DSR): Estas linhas indicam a prontidão dos dispositivos para comunicar e também podem ser usadas para controle de fluxo.
Ring Indicator (RI): Esta linha é utilizada para sinalizar uma chamada ou mensagem recebida.
RS-232 tem sido amplamente adotado e usado por muitos anos devido à sua simplicidade, familiaridade e confiabilidade. Alguns dos principais benefícios do RS-232 incluem:
Versatilidade: RS-232 pode ser usado para conectar uma ampla gama de dispositivos, incluindo modems, impressoras, scanners e mais. Ele fornece um método padronizado de comunicação que é compatível entre diferentes fabricantes e dispositivos.
Comprimentos de Cabo Longos: RS-232 suporta comprimentos de cabo relativamente longos, permitindo que dispositivos sejam conectados por distâncias de até 50 pés (15 metros) ou mais sem necessidade de amplificação adicional do sinal.
Baixo Custo: RS-232 é um padrão de comunicação econômico, tornando-o acessível para uma ampla gama de aplicações. A simplicidade do protocolo e a disponibilidade de componentes de hardware acessíveis contribuem para sua acessibilidade.
Confiabilidade: RS-232 é conhecido pela sua comunicação confiável, especialmente em ambientes com baixos níveis de ruído elétrico e interferência. O padrão define níveis de tensão robustos e requisitos de tempo, reduzindo a probabilidade de corrupção de dados ou erros de transmissão.
Para garantir uma comunicação segura sobre conexões RS-232, considere implementar as seguintes dicas de prevenção:
Use Criptografia: Ao enviar dados sensíveis sobre RS-232, considere criptografar a informação para prevenir acesso não autorizado caso os dados sejam interceptados. Algoritmos de criptografia como AES (Advanced Encryption Standard) podem ser usados para proteger os dados transmitidos.
Controle de Acesso: Implemente medidas de controle de acesso fortes para garantir que apenas dispositivos autorizados possam comunicar sobre conexões RS-232. Isso pode incluir o uso de autenticação por senha ou certificados digitais para verificar a identidade dos dispositivos que estão se comunicando.
Segurança Física: Restrinja o acesso físico aos sistemas com conexões RS-232 para prevenir adulteração não autorizada ou escuta nas linhas de comunicação. Instale medidas de segurança como trancas ou câmeras de vigilância para proteger os dispositivos e cabos.
USB (Universal Serial Bus): Um padrão para conectar periféricos a um computador, que tem em grande parte substituído o RS-232 para muitas aplicações devido às suas taxas de transferência de dados mais altas e interface mais amigável. USB fornece uma conexão mais flexível e versátil, suportando hot-swapping de dispositivos e velocidades de transferência de dados mais rápidas.
Criptografia de Dados: O processo de converter dados em um código para prevenir acesso não autorizado, particularmente importante ao transmitir informações sensíveis sobre padrões de comunicação como o RS-232. A criptografia de dados garante que, mesmo se os dados transmitidos forem interceptados, permaneçam ilegíveis sem a chave de decriptação. Diferentes algoritmos de criptografia podem ser usados para proteger a confidencialidade e a integridade dos dados.
Fontes: - Fonte 1 - Fonte 2